To: Store Owner
From: Rose Par, Manager
Subject: Decision About Selling Custom Flower Bouquets
Date: April 5, 2025
Our shop, which prides itself on selling handmade gifts and cultural items, has
recently received inquiries from customers about the availability of fresh flower
bouquets for special occasions. This has prompted me to consider whether we
should introduce custom flower bouquets in our shop. We need to decide
whether to start offering this new product. There are three options: provide a
complete selection of custom bouquets for events like birthdays and
anniversaries, start small with just a few ready-made flower arrangements, or do
not add flowers.
There are also three possible outcomes. First, we might see high demand, and the
bouquets could sell quickly. Second, we might have medium demand, with a few
sold each week. Third, there might be low demand, and the flowers may not sell
